Solution for (3x-3)/9=30 equation:



(3x-3)/9=30
We move all terms to the left:
(3x-3)/9-(30)=0
We multiply all the terms by the denominator
(3x-3)-30*9=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
(3x-3)-270=0
We get rid of parentheses
3x-3-270=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
3x-273=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
3x=273
x=273/3
x=91
